Description

The Color Lab Technician is responsible for conducting color matching and formulation tests, preparing color samples, and ensuring color accuracy and consistency for silicone filling production lines using advanced equipment. They document and analyze test results, collaborate with the production team to maintain color standards, and troubleshoot color-related issues. Additionally, they maintain an organized lab environment and stay updated on industry trends and advancements in color technology.

The ideal candidate is meticulous and technically skilled, with a strong background in chemistry, materials science, or a related field. They should have proven experience in a color lab and be proficient in using color measurement instruments and software. The candidate must possess an eye for color differences. They should also be able to work independently and collaboratively while maintaining a clean and organized lab environment and adhering to safety protocols.

Key Responsibilities
  • Conduct color matching and formulation tests using various color measurement instruments and software.
  • Use customer custom color standards to determine pigment formula which will be used in creating custom-colored silicones for production based on customer requirements.
  • Perform routine and specialized tests to ensure color accuracy and consistency.
  • Maintain samples for a specified time deriving from customer requirements.
  • Document and analyze test results, maintaining accurate records of all color formulations and adjustments.
  • Collaborate with the production team to ensure that color standards are met throughout the manufacturing process.
  • Assist in troubleshooting color-related issues and provide technical support for color quality control.
  • Maintain a clean and organized laboratory environment, ensuring all equipment is properly calibrated and in good working condition.
